Baked Sweet Plantains/Al horno maduro
Delicious baked plantains with touch of sugar and cinnamon.

- 2 no Plantains more ripe is good
- 1 teaspoon Cinnamon
- 1 teaspoon Sugar
- Canola oil for spraying
Peel and remove the skin of plantains and cut the plantains into diagonal pieces and set aside. From one plantain I was able to get 10 pieces.
Pre heat oven to 375 F.
In a baking sheet lined with nonstick aluminum foil spray canola oil and place the plantains with cut side up. Sprinkle cinnamon and sugar on the top.
Bake the plantains for about 25 minutes or until the sides turned slight browned. Flip them after 15 minutes in between to get uniform caramelization.
Enjoy with ice cream or cream cheese or as such.
